Understanding Your Options: Day Pass vs Monthly Plan 

Before weighing costs or perks, it helps to understand what each option actually provides. 

A Day Pass grants access to a co-working space for just one day. It’s built for ultimate flexibility, perfect when you crave a professional setting without strings attached. Simply walk in, claim your spot, and dive into work. It’s the ideal set-up for those spur-of-the-moment productivity bursts. 

A Monthly Plan, on the other hand, opens the door to continuous access. Whether you want a hot desk, a personal nook, or a private office, it’s crafted for those who flourish with routine. Both choices at Acceler8 offer inspiring spaces and premium perks, though the level of access and extras varies by plan. 

Generally with a day pass, you get the basics: shared desks, speedy Wi-Fi, and cozy lounges or cafés. Monthly members, though, step into a world of extras with meeting room credits, storage, business address perks, and more dependable access to every corner. 

Spotting these differences helps you picture how each option could power your workflow, whether you’re a one-day visitor or a daily regular. 

Cost Comparison: Short-Term vs. Long-Term Value 

Once you’ve sized up the perks, the next question is cost but it also pays to look past the price tag and consider the real value each option brings. 

Day passes at Acceler8 are designed to be inviting, making them a savvy choice for the occasional drop-in. Enjoy premium spaces with zero commitment at the Rockwell and Legazpi branches for as low as Php 560

Monthly plans require a larger upfront commitment, but they’re built to reward you in the long run. Dedicated desks at Acceler8 start at Php 15,000 per month all inclusive of perks like access to all Acceler8, UnionSPACE, and vOffice centers, 10 hours of meeting room use per month, free flowing coffee and tea,  free printing, scanning, and photocopying services, and more. 

If you’re just an occasional visitor, a day pass fits the bill. But if you find yourself returning often, a monthly plan soon proves to be the wiser, wallet-friendly pick for both your budget and your productivity.

When to Choose a Day Pass 

If your workdays are unpredictable or you simply need a productivity boost now and then, a day pass could be your perfect match. 

A day pass can supercharge your productivity. Stepping into a well-designed co-working space shakes up your routine, sweeps away distractions, and helps you laser in on what matters most. It’s a lifesaver for deep-focus days, client meetings, or when home just won’t cut it. 

Still, each visit brings a new experience. The seats, the buzz, and the atmosphere shift from day to day, which can make it tricky to find your groove. Collaboration also tends to be more spontaneous as you might cross paths with some interesting people, but deeper connections are rarer than for regulars. 

 

The magic of a day pass is its freedom to experiment. Curious about a monthly plan? Dip your toes in with a day pass to sample the space, perks, and community. Plenty of professionals use this as a low-pressure trial before making the leap.

A day pass is best if you:

  • Need a workspace occasionally.
  • Prefer flexibility over routine.
  • Want to explore a co-working space before committing.
  • Require a professional setup for specific days or meetings.

When to Choose a Monthly Plan

If you thrive on structure, crave consistency, and want to plug into a vibrant workspace community, a monthly plan is your ticket. 

Stability is its biggest perk. With a regular spot to work, you skip the daily guesswork and dive straight into focus mode. Over time, this steady routine builds momentum, helping you get more done. Monthly plans also elevate your entire workday with dependable access to meeting rooms, dedicated desks, and business services. This means that you can plan your day without worry as priority booking puts the right spaces and resources at your fingertips, exactly when you need them. 

While day pass users stick to standard hours, monthly members often unlock round-the-clock access, depending on their plan. Acceler8 offers a variety of plans that you can choose from depending on what you need, whether that may be a serviced office, a virtual office or a simple dedicated desk. 

Collaboration is another big win. When you show up regularly, relationships blossom, familiar faces become trusted allies, and new doors open for partnerships, mentorship, and opportunities that stretch far beyond your desk.

For growing teams, a serviced office within a co-working hub blends privacy with a sense of community and for individuals, moving from a day pass to a monthly plan at Acceler8 is seamless, making it easy to expand your workspace as your ambitions grow.

A monthly plan is ideal if you:

  • Work regularly from a co-working space.
  • Need a consistent and reliable setup.
  • Value networking and collaboration.
  • Want access to more amenities and booking privileges.
  • Are part of a growing team or business.
